Job Overview


This position is responsible for leading the development and delivery of scalable web applications in a continuous deployment environment.


Job Requirements


Education


  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science or equivalent (five (5) years' experience.


Experience


  • Minimum five years' experience as a Full Stack Developer.


Preference may be given to candidates that have over two (2) years' experience in the following:


  • Experience with API development and integration and continuous development environments
  • Experience using Linux-based containers in a Kubernetes environment such as OpenShift.
  • Experience using a variety of modern development tools, such as HTML, CSS and JavaScript libraries including Vue.js and Python.


Knowledge


  • Strong knowledge of agile software development methodologies.
  • Knowledge in frontend and backend development.
  • Knowledge of relational and non-relational databases such as PostgreSQL and MongoDB.
  • Knowledge of version control technologies such as GitHub, and development in an open source environment.
  • Demonstrates analytical, interpretative and problem-solving skills.
